BB28: Eviction Prediction

Now let’s talk eviction prediction. Almost all of Wednesday, Kamu and Yash hammered at Melody and Mallory to get them to vote to save Kamu. And they seemed to flip them. But Drew worked just as hard on the girls to evict Kamu.

Advertisement

Drew told them if Kamu stays, the rest of the summer will be Yash and Kamu swapping HOHs. Drew flipped them back. It was a lot of flip flopping that’s continuing up til now.

Drew also reminded them that Kamu nominated Melody and Yash voted to evict her. Drew also reminded her Kamu turned on Haley and Chuk Anyanwu.

The big selling point Yash and Taylor was pushing at the girls is that if they evict Kamu, they’re doing what the icons want. By the way, Kamu may be feeling really confident because he didn’t pack his suitcase last night.

Let’s count votes. There are nine available tonight so five to evict and no chance for Yash to have to break a tie.

Advertisement

If Kamu wins the BB Blockbuster, then it’s Haley versus Angela, it’s likely Haley will be chatting with Julie Chen Moonves and will get her wish to avoid the jury house. Everyone sees Angela as harmless and easy to get out later.

If Haley wins the BB Blockbuster and it’s Kamu versus Angela, let’s talk votes to evict Kamu. Devens, Dee, Drew, Barrett, and I think they’d get the fifth vote they need whether it’s from Melody, Mallory or both. Or maybe even Lala or Taylor but they do want Kamu to stay as a shield. That’s iffy.

If Angela wins the BB Blockbuster, and she might since it looks to be more luck less phyiscal this week, that would leave Haley versus Kamu on the block. Drew, Barrett, Dee, Angela, and Devens would vote to evict Kamu and that’ll be enough to send him out to meet Julie and do his goodbye interview.
